Hi, we covered the problem with Ableton Live. There's a problem with codesigning.
This is a link I posted in the ctrlrx 5.6.31b release discussion:
https://github.com/user-attachments/files/18652941/CtrlrX.5.6.31.macOS.Intel.VST.NoCodesignForLive.zip
This build does not have the local signature so it's not blacklisted by live when scanning for new vst3 plugins.
